Ronnie O'Sullivan adopts a bizarre Australian accent

Snooker star Ronnie O'Sullivan adopts a bizarre Australian accent when interviewed after reaching the quarter-finals of the Players Championship in Preston.

Never far from controversy, the 43-year-old Englishman pretended to be from Down Under in the interview for bookmaker Coral.

When asked later if there was any particular reason why he was trying to talk like an Australian, the five-time world champion from Essex told the BBC: "Us English, we love a loser, so I thought I'm fed up of being a loser, I'm going to talk like a winner, like the Aussies. Get the Ashes won, mate."
